Design Of Image Nonuniformity Correction And Real-Time Record For CMOS Camera

A configurable,record capacity extensible and nonuniformity reducible of high speed camera is designed in this paper. The CMOS image sensor lupa300 which is produced by Cypress Corporation is used for the system. There is nonuniformity existed in the sensor. The two point method of the image with real time correction algorithm has applied to process the image nonuniformity. Then the corrected image is storied into the NandFlash array. To improve the record speed and extend record capacity,the pipelining and parallel bus mechanism is adopted. The experiment which is based on hardware platform indicates the camera can take about 250f/s at a resolution of 640-480,the consistent storage speed is up to 614.4 Mb/s,consistent transmit from flash to Camera Link speed up to 1.093Gb/s. The system record time is up to 18.6 minutes.
